setproperty(setproperty js)

1. Introduction to SetProperty

setproperty(setproperty js)

SetProperty is a powerful method used in various programming languages to dynamically set the value of a property of an object. It allows developers to modify properties at runtime, providing flexibility and adaptability to their codebase.

As a seasoned industry professional with a decade of experience, I’ve witnessed firsthand the transformative impact of SetProperty in enhancing the agility and versatility of software systems.

2. Understanding SetProperty in Action

When we invoke SetProperty, we are essentially telling the program to change the value of a specific property of an object. This can be incredibly useful in scenarios where the properties of an object need to be updated dynamically based on certain conditions or user inputs.

The beauty of SetProperty lies in its ability to facilitate runtime modifications, enabling applications to respond to changing requirements without the need for extensive code refactoring.

3. Real-world Applications of SetProperty

In web development, SetProperty is commonly used to manipulate the attributes of HTML elements dynamically. For instance, imagine a scenario where we need to toggle the visibility of a button based on user authentication status. With SetProperty, we can effortlessly achieve this by adjusting the ‘display’ property of the button element.

Moreover, in desktop applications, SetProperty can be employed to customize the behavior of user interface controls. For instance, we can dynamically adjust the font size of a text box based on user preferences using SetProperty.

4. Benefits and Considerations of Using SetProperty

One of the key benefits of SetProperty is its ability to promote code reusability and maintainability. By leveraging SetProperty, developers can create more modular and adaptable codebases, reducing redundancy and improving overall code quality.

However, it’s important to exercise caution when using SetProperty, as excessive reliance on dynamic property modification can lead to code that is difficult to debug and maintain. Therefore, it’s essential to strike a balance and use SetProperty judiciously where it adds genuine value to the application architecture.

“`code

// Example of using SetProperty in JavaScript

const obj = {};

const propName = ‘dynamicProperty’;

// Setting property dynamically

Object.defineProperty(obj, propName, {

value: ‘dynamicValue’,

writable: true,

enumerable: true,

configurable: true

});

console.log(obj.dynamicProperty); // Output: dynamicValue

“`

5. Conclusion: Embracing the Power of SetProperty

In conclusion, SetProperty is a valuable tool in the arsenal of any developer, offering a flexible and efficient means of modifying object properties at runtime. By harnessing the capabilities of SetProperty, we can build more dynamic and responsive software systems that can adapt to changing requirements with ease.

Pros Cons
Enhances code flexibility and adaptability Overuse may lead to code complexity
Promotes code reusability Requires careful consideration to maintain code readability
Facilitates runtime modifications May introduce potential bugs if not used judiciously